73 Pages of Parts Diagrams – Air Intake and Filtration First

Page 1 starts with the Air Intake/Filtration system. The exploded diagram shows 19 reference numbers including the intake manifold gasket (KH-24-041-01), the air cleaner element (KH-47-083-03), and the pre-cleaner element (KH-24-083-02). Each part lists the quantity and whether it’s a service part (S) or a production-only part (P). That distinction alone saves you from ordering a bracket you do not need. The hardware spec is there too: screw M6 x 1.0 x 18 (KH-M-0639055) is not a common bolt you grab from the coffee can. Get the exact fastener from the catalog.

Battery and Electrical Components – Page 3 Diagram

Page 3 covers the Battery, Electrical Components and Switches. The wiring diagram on that page shows the red battery cable route to the starter and PTO, plus the black ground to engine. Reference 1 is the main harness (629-3011A). The ignition switch (725-3163) and key set (759-3476A) are clearly listed. If your 2185 is cranking but not firing, the interlock switch (brake – 725-3164) and the seat switch (725-3234) are common failure points. The fuse is a 20-amp blade type (725-1381). Do not substitute a 30-amp because you ran out. The catalog tells you exactly which relay (725-1648) goes where.

Verify Part Numbers Before Ordering – Use the Correct Fasteners

Every fastener in this catalog has a specific diameter, thread pitch, and length. Look at the battery hold-down: retainer strap 723-3064 comes with the hook wire (732-0696) and the hex cap screw (710-0168, 3/8-16 x 0.50). The catalog lists the washer (736-0148, external lock 3/8). FAQ

Does this parts catalog include torque specifications for the Cub Cadet 2185?
No. This is a parts catalog, not a service manual. It lists part numbers, quantities, and exploded views. Head bolt torque, valve clearance, and fluid capacities are in the factory service manual. You need both documents.
What serial numbers are covered?
S/N 239,001 through 326,005. The first page shows that range. If your tractor is outside that range, some parts may differ.
Can I use this catalog to order a complete air cleaner assembly for my 2185?
Yes. The Air Intake/Filtration section (page 1) lists every component: base, element, pre-cleaner, gaskets, seals, brackets, and hardware. You can order every part from the reference numbers. The catalog also shows two different air cleaner covers (KH-24-096-03 and KH-24-096-31) depending on your serial number sub-range – that kind of detail is missing from generic lists.
